Roof Insurance Claims in Florida: A Homeowner’s Guide

Dealing with roof damage can be stressful, especially when navigating the insurance claims process. Whether your roof has been affected by a hurricane, high winds, or a fallen tree, understanding how to file a successful insurance claim can save you time and money. Here’s a step-by-step guide to help Florida homeowners through the process.

1. Assess the Damage Immediately

After a storm or incident, inspect your roof for signs of damage:
  • Missing or broken shingles
  • Leaks or water stains on ceilings
  • Visible dents or cracks from debris
  • Gutter or flashing damage

2. Document Everything

Proper documentation is key to a successful claim:
  • Take clear photos and videos of all visible damage.
  • Note the date and time of the event.
  • Keep records of any roof inspections or maintenance history.

3. Contact Your Insurance Company

  • Report the damage as soon as possible.
  • Ask for details on your policy coverage and deductibles.
  • Request an insurance adjuster inspection to assess the damage.

4. Get a Professional Roof Inspection

5. Avoid Scams and Unlicensed Contractors

Storm damage often attracts fraudulent contractors. Protect yourself by:
  • Verifying contractor licenses and insurance.
  • Avoiding “too good to be true” offers or upfront payments.

6. Complete Repairs and Keep Records

Once your claim is approved:
  • Hire a certified roofing contractor to complete the work.
  • Keep copies of all invoices and receipts.
  • Schedule follow-up inspections to ensure quality repairs.
